Recently, a wave of hackers targeting Call of Duty: Black Ops on both PS4 and PS5 has raised major alarms among players. Reports indicate that these exploits can assign negative XP, effectively blocking legitimate players from accessing multiplayer features, leading to frustration and backlash.

Negative XP and Hacking Concerns

The core issue revolves around hackers who are manipulating gameplay to punish unsuspecting players. A comment reflecting a shared experience reads, โ€œI remember when this happened to me I canโ€™t play multiplayer on that account.โ€ Many are questioning the absence of effective countermeasures from developers, as complaints about a lack of control over the gameโ€™s online environment become louder.
